For a long while, one of the biggest controversies in the world has yet to be solved. Yes folks, I"m talking about Miles "Tails" Prower's shoes.

Miles first originated in "Sonic the Hedgehog 2" for Sega Genesis. Here you can see an in-game shot of him. Next to that is a zoomed version of his shoe. The third picture is one shown at the end of the game if you can manage to beat it with Tails. Fourth is a piece of art depicting Tails (not from a game).



This establishes the basic design with a front of white and a back of red, with a slightly round shape. This seems to be the un-disputed design, or at least for the top. Much of the controversy surrounding this issue is based on the bottom of the shoes.

For a while, this shoe design seemed like the finished one. However, a few years later came a TV show starring Sonic, Tails, and many more. Here in the first picture you can see that the designers either disliked the previous design, they wanted to be creative, or they ignored previous designs. The second picture shows a Tails Plushie, also with the solid red shoe bottoms. It bottom of Tails' shoes are not shown an any games that came out around this time, and the TV show was popular, so it is to be asumed that this new design was accepted.



Unfortunately, the shoe design was not done being tampered with just yet. As if two noticibly different designs on a popular character weren't enough, the other Sonic TV show could not just pick a previous design and stick with it. Here you can see an entirely new shoe design, like an invert of Sonic's.



This new format was not followed in the games, and so was abandoned quickly. Another seemingly cemented part of the Tails Shoe Design was it's shape. In general, it had been round, with the exception of the last picture. But in this artwork coming out around Sonic 3, we see an almost cone-shaped (certainly pointy) design, a lot like that of Sonic's shoes.



This can be called an "Artists' impression" however, so is not necisarrily a new design. After a while, new 3D Sonic games came out (Sonic Adventure 1 and 2) and with it a refined Tails. Luckily, artists seemed to have decided to stick with the original concept, so no changes took place. However, along with these new games came a new set of plushies, and of course, Tails was one of those made. On the first picture shown below, you can see the plush, with grey soles. The reason for this seems logical, if a little off. In the second picture, you see again the zoom of the Tails shoe from "Sonic 2."



On the sprite, you might notice the grey sole that was not used in the end-of-game picture. The creaters of this new plush might have merely been following the lead of Tails' first apperance. Alas, this is not an excuse, as it may be argued that the grey on the sprite's shoe was just an outline, not showing an actual grey bottom. This is supported by the end-of-game picture, therefore perhaps assigning the plush designers the title "sloppy."

The conclusion drawn by the researchers is that it is likely Tails' change of shoes will not stop, and can be blamed on the constant remake of Tails' actual design, as can be seen between the first two pictures (each a piece of artwork, the first from the past, the second from the present) and the next two (each a sprite of Tails in a game, the first from a past game, the second from a present).
